Chrysochos' Career
• Senior Petros Chrysochos has been named 1-of-30 semifinalists for the AAU James E. Sullivan Award, which is presented annually to the top amateur athlete in the country. Chrysochos is 1-of-6 ACC student-athletes on the list.
• Against UCLA on Feb. 16, Chrysochos became the program's all-time leader in singles victories with 120 when he defeated Govind Nanda, 6-1, 6-4. Chrysochos needed seven singles wins entering spring play to break the previous record of 119, which was held by former teammate Skander Mansouri.
• In the fall, Chrysochos won the program's first-ever singles title at the ITA Fall Championships, topping USC's Daniel Cukierman in the finals. Chrysochos is believed to be the first men's player since Arizona State's Sargis Sargsian (1994-95) to win all three major DI titles (NCAA, ITA All-American, ITA Fall Championships) in a career.

All-Tourney Deacs
• A quartet of Deacs were named to the All-Tournament Team at the ITA National Team Indoor Championship.
• Petros Chrysochos and Bar Botzer were named to the singles All-Tournament Team while the doubles team of Alan Gadjiev and Borna Gojo were named to the doubles team.
• For their efforts, Botzer was named the ACC Player of the Week while Gadjiev and Gojo were the ACC Doubles Team of the Week.
